Shenzhen issues the country’s first ICV management regulations

Clarify the standards for the determination of liability for autonomous driving traffic accidents

● Our reporter Jin Yidan

On July 6, the official public account “Shenzhen Announcement” of the Information Office of the Shenzhen Municipal People’s Government announced that the “Regulations on the Administration of Intelligent Connected Vehicles in Shenzhen Special Economic Zone” (referred to as the “Regulations”) will be implemented from August 1. It is reported that this is the first domestic regulation on the management of intelligent networked vehicles, which specifically stipulates the definition of automatic driving of intelligent networked vehicles, market access rules, road rights, and identification of rights and responsibilities. The agency stated that the “Regulations” provide a reference standard for autonomous driving access policies in other cities across the country, and the process of my country’s autonomous driving legislation is expected to accelerate.

Introduce entry criteria

In terms of the access management system, the “Regulations” require that the Shenzhen Municipal Department of Industry and Information Technology shall, according to the application of the manufacturer of the ICV product, list the ICV products that meet the local standards of Shenzhen in the Shenzhen ICV. product list. At the same time, ICV-related industry associations are encouraged to refer to international advanced standards, organize ICVs and related industry enterprises and institutions, and formulate leading and innovative ICV products and related group standards.

In order to avoid the impact of automatic driving on the current road traffic order and to alleviate the concerns of all walks of life, the Regulations stipulate the safety reminder rules for intelligent networked vehicles, requiring vehicles to be equipped with external indicators of automatic driving mode and drive in automatic driving mode. The indicator light should be turned on to send obvious safety reminders to other vehicles and pedestrians.

At the same time, the “Regulations” divide ICVs into three types: conditional autonomous driving, highly autonomous driving, and fully autonomous driving, and clarifies the obligations of ICV drivers to take over. Drivers of conditionally autonomous driving and highly autonomous driving ICVs should respond to the takeover request and immediately take over the vehicle when the automated driving system makes a dynamic driving task takeover request.

In addition, with regard to the determination of responsibility for autonomous driving traffic accidents, the “Regulations” stipulate that, first, if an intelligent networked vehicle with a driver has a traffic violation or a responsible accident, the driver shall bear the responsibility for the violation and compensation; In the event of a traffic violation or a responsible accident in an ICV without a driver, in principle, the owner and manager of the vehicle shall bear the liability for the violation and compensation, but the relevant provisions on driver points shall not apply to the punishment of the offender; three In a traffic accident, if the damage is caused by the defect of the intelligent networked vehicle, the driver or owner or manager of the vehicle may request compensation from the manufacturer or seller in accordance with the law after making compensation in accordance with the above provisions.

Capital Securities said that at present, the mileage of Shenzhen’s open test roads is about 145 kilometers, and a total of 93 road test and demonstration application notices have been issued. Among them, there are 23 manned demonstration application notices, and the number of open areas, open mileage and licenses are all at the forefront of the country. The “Regulations” mean that Shenzhen may become the first city in China to release L3-level and higher-level autonomous driving, and it will also provide standards and templates for L3-level autonomous driving access policies in other parts of the country.

Accelerated commercialization

With the continuous development of intelligent network technology, the number of intelligent network vehicles in my country continues to grow. The National Development and Reform Commission predicts that the penetration rate of smart cars in my country will reach 82% in 2025, and the number of smart cars will reach 28 million; in 2030, the penetration rate of smart cars in my country will reach 95%, and the number of smart cars will be about 38 million.

Car companies are accelerating the development of intelligent vehicles, especially in the field of autonomous driving. For example, Li Li, NIO’s recently launched new models Li Li L9 and NIO ES7, build high-level autonomous driving hardware systems for vehicles by pre-embedding automotive sensors and computing platforms.

At the perception level, the NIO ES7 is equipped with 1 lidar, 5 millimeter-wave radars, 12 ultrasonic radars, 1 dual front perception camera, 4 surround view cameras, and 7 environment perception cameras. The Ideal L9 uses 11 high-performance cameras as the main perception source of the Ideal ADMax assisted driving system; at the same time, the LiDAR is equipped with 128 lasers.

The mass production of the high computing power computing platform has accelerated the realization of L3 and above autonomous driving applications. The NVIDIA AGX Xavier chip started shipping in 2018, and the third-generation autonomous driving chip Orin will have a single-core computing power of 254TOPS. Among them, Weilai ES7 and Lili L9 are equipped with 4 and 2 NVIDIA Orin chips respectively. Qualcomm launched the Ride platform in January 2020 and entered the ADAS computing platform. Great Wall, GM, Volkswagen, and BMW will all develop ADAS systems based on the Qualcomm Ride platform. Among them, GM’s next-generation Ultra Cruise uses two Snapdragon SA8540PSoC and one SA9000PAI accelerator, and the computing power will reach 300TOPS.

According to data from the China Business Industry Research Institute, the scale of my country’s intelligent networked vehicle industry is expected to exceed 350 billion yuan in 2022.
